Transaction 90e8472e7817107169176641f6ca23177d55a257125e12b1ffc08f4a0336980a
1 Input
3 Outputs
- 90e8472e7817107169176641f6ca23177d55a257125e12b1ffc08f4a0336980a:0
- 90e8472e7817107169176641f6ca23177d55a257125e12b1ffc08f4a0336980a:1
- 90e8472e7817107169176641f6ca23177d55a257125e12b1ffc08f4a0336980a:2
value 40000
address n29TTGSyu5grVCV2xkCmSWrrPW3T7QDgi5
value 20000
address mvGK2y32cNyg63pgEHDMguJCpjTWHkdM4J
value 31930030
address mwCMcEFUwXHpt4gLTB2wUhbP5c4M3HS9Un